The Verdict: Which is Better?
When placing Vanilla ice cream and yoghurt side-by-side, the nutritional differences become quite clear. Both products cater to specific dietary needs, but picking the right one depends on whether you are prioritizing weight loss, muscle gain, or clean eating.
Vanilla ice cream is the more energy-dense option here, packing 173 more calories per 100g than yoghurt. If you are looking for sustained energy or fueling a workout, this higher caloric density might be an advantage.
However, watch out for the sugar content. Vanilla ice cream contains significantly more sugar (18.6g) compared to the milder yoghurt (0g). If you are monitoring your insulin levels or trying to cut down on sweets, yoghurt is undeniably the healthier pick.
